VOICING: |
|
Treble soloists, ages 9-12; treble chorus |
|
CAST: |
Three Bears, Three Pigs, a Donkey, a Rooster, Goldilocks, and variable numbers of Thieves and Cats. |
|
|
ACCOMPANIMENT: |
|
piano |
|
CHORUS: |
|
treble chorus are all acting parts |
|
DANCE: |
|
optional, for fun |
|
PROPS: |
|
minimal and homespun are fine |
|
SOURCE OF TEXTS: |
|
Andersen fairy tale |
|
LANGUAGE: |
|
English |
|
MUSICAL STYLE: |
|
tonal, melodic, eclectic |
|
SCENES: |
|
five |

SYNOPSIS |
||
|
Decrepit animals, abandoned by their owners, set out to prove that they are not so useless after all. |
||
|
Composer's comment: lively and easy. Great for a large summer camp situation using about 25 children. Our campers learned this piece in three (admittedly intense but fun) weeks.
